Police chief resigns; council accepts letter and will post for permanent replacement
Summary
Chief Bartento Cardenas submitted a resignation effective July 31; council accepted the resignation and acknowledged a recommendation to appoint Officer Jaime Villareal as interim chief while the city continues a posted recruitment process for a permanent replacement.

Chief Bartento Cardenas submitted a letter of resignation to the council indicating intent to depart effective July 31. In the letter the chief recommended Officer Jaime Villareal for interim appointment, highlighting Villareal’s nearly 20 years of law‑enforcement experience and training.
Council voted to accept Chief Cardenas’ resignation. Members discussed the job posting and qualifications for a new chief; legal and police personnel procedure will govern interim assignments and the permanent hiring process. The mayor and staff said the city will post the vacancy for a standard recruitment period and interview qualified candidates; the hiring timeline will be coordinated with the council.
